Zoning
PAD
Planned Area Development
The Planned Area Development (PAD) zoning designation is intended to accommodate, encourage and promote innovately designed developments involving residential and nonresidential land uses, which together form an attractive and harmonious unit of the community. Such a planned development may be designed as a large-scale separate entity, able to function as an individual community, neighborhood, or mixed-use development; as a small-scale project which requires flexibility because of unique circumstances or design characteristics; or as a transitional area between dis-similar land uses (interface zone). Thus it can be used either as an overlay district to provide flexibility in an otherwise established land use district, or it can be used as an independent district. This zoning designation recognizes that adherence to a rigid set of space, bulk and use specifications contained elsewhere in this Code would preclude the application of the PAD concept. Therefore, where PAD zoning is deemed appropriate or necessary, traditional rigid zoning regulations are replaced by performance considerations to fulfill the objectives of the Chandler General Plan. The PAD zoning designation may be tailored to meet the specific development representations of an applicant, relative to permitted uses, design standards, and other details. Hence one PAD designation may vary considerably from another designation.
